I think I love much more Putting your hoof down because it shows with clarity and weight the cause and effect of Fluttershy’s actions. And unlike other episodes from later seasons, it wasn’t a choice made out of nowhere, she was just slowly becoming from assertive to agressive during many scenes instead of deciding in one second “ok, let’s screw everypony up”. It has shown a cause and effect in a way that we want to see these characters ok. The music, atmosphere and pacing also really helped. We empathize with Fluttershy and her friends and we root for them.
At the same time, it’s not too dramatic, since Iron Will is a very funny character (he acts like Kuzco from the Emperor film, which makes this episode really enjoyable).
But yeah, Putting your hoof down is one of my favourite 5 episodes in the show and my favourite chapter from season 2. Compared to Hurricane Fluttershy, it’s more mature for a kids show, which I appreciate.
